The impression I gained of the place was that is was run by some very well-meaning people that don't know very much about the history of gardening. While the people we met were consistently friendly the museum itself is very small and missing any coherent commentary about the items within it: instead it is just a collection of old tools, magazines, photographs and toys jumbled together in display cases. It could be made into a good museum with a lot of more items, some planning of the exhibition space and some really directed thought into what the museum is trying to represent or convey - but currently it just isn't good enough for the entry charge. It also really needs a decent-sized garden outside, and the space there is just too small as well. There is the opportunity in the UK for an excellent museum about gardening techniques and history but this museum isn't it.

A wonderful small museum with possibly the best vegetarian lunch in London. Also has some good open days and lectures. There is an interesting adjacent walk with nature gardens to do on the way through Archbishops Park if you come from the roundabout at the end of Westminster Bridge.
